How It Works

Complete the sign-up form on this website or call 276-832-1016 for assistance. A member of the Sheriff Alert Team will contact you to confirm your information and activate your personalized calling schedule. There are no long-term contracts, and you may start, stop, or change your service at any time. Once your service is activated, our automated system will call you according to the schedule you choose. If you do not answer after 4 consecutive call attempts, or if you indicate during the call that you need assistance, the system will automatically notify 911 and request a wellness check at your registered address.

 

Your caller ID will display "DCS." When you answer, you'll hear: "Hi! This is your daily checkup call. If everything is okay, press 1. If you need help, press 3." Press 1: You'll hear, "Thank you. Goodbye." Press 3: The emergency notification process begins immediately, and you'll be advised to call 911 if it is a serious emergency.


You choose your own call schedule — from 1 to 8 calls per day. If you don't answer or don't press 1, the system will make 3 additional attempts. If there is still no response, or you press 3, 911 is notified immediately. The system will then continue calling your primary contact for up to 1 hour until the call is acknowledged. If no one responds, your County Sheriff's Office will be asked to perform a welfare check at your location.


The Sheriff Alert Care Calls program is available everywhere in the continental United States.
